First things first: why are salads good for us? Pretty solid answers: they are rich nutrients, high in fibre and low in calories. You can eat all the greens you want and your body will thank you for it. Preparing the perfect salad could be considered an art, you need to combine different types of ingredients to actually make it healthy and nutritious. In general terms, you should include:  

1. Vegetables (raw/grilled/roasted) 

2. Crunchies (seeds/nuts/granola)

3. Protein (vegetable or meat/cheese)

4. Optional extras (dressings/fruits/grains)

Avocado & Pear Salad

  • Prep Time:6 mins
  • Cook Time:0
  • Total Time:6 mins
  • Servings:2
  • Easy

    Ingredients

  • 2 avocados
  • 2 pears
  • 2 cup spinach
  • 1 cup mushrooms
  • 1 cup nuts choice I use almonds and walnuts
  • Olive oil
  • Salt
